>>> FC10/KDE
>>> I have VMware-Player-2.5.1-126130.i386 installed in Fedora 10, how do
>>> I install WinXP into VMware ??

> That location doesn't give me any info on howto install WinXP as virtual
> operating sys. in VMware-Player.
> I already have VMware installed as guest in Fedora 10.

Do you have an existing XP virtual machine instance to use with
VMplayer? That is, do you have .vmdk files on your hard drive for
VMplayer to open? If not, you are out of luck. As the name implies
VMplayer plays virtual machine clients. It can not create clients. You
need to install VMware Server or VMware Workstation in order to
create/configure a new virtual machine. You also need to have a
Windows XP CD to perform the installation of the OS. (Note: An ISO
image will also work. CD key is also required.)
